Na bazi kalcijske komponente identifikovani su karbonati koji se pojavljuju u obliku kalcita ili krečnjaka, lesnolokih lutkica ili makrofaunastih fragmenta školjki i puževa, dok se na bazi silicijske komponente naješće sreću kvarc liskuni, feldspati i drugi silikati.Clay deposits are abundant in Serbia. Some of those deposits provide high quality raw material for ceramic industry, production of facade bricks, roof tiles and blocks. Lower quality raw materials can be used after an adequate dressing for production of building bricks. Sieve 0.063 mm residues of clays from few deposits most often used in domestic tile industry are presented in this paper. These deposits are "Staro Lojze", "Vrbovac", "TM Plana" "Kovačica", "Žabalj" and "Nadalj". The results obtained by macroscopic and microscopic identification of 0.063 mm sieve residues have shown significant differences in their mineral composition and content, visual appearance and mass percent of the residue in the sample. The samples have generally shown two composition types: a) calcium-carbonate and b) silicate. Calcium-carbonate type residues contain mostly calcite, limestone, loess nodules and shell (bivalves and gastropods) fragments. Silicate type residues most often contain quartz, micas, feldspars and other silicate mineral fragments

    In this paper the subject of study is the characteristics of textile industry businesses in crisis conditions caused by the COVID-19 pandemic. The paper is based on the fact that economic entities in their operations often encounter disturbances caused by the action of a large number of factors that lead to a crisis in their operations and which imply the implementation of appropriate activities in order to overcome these disturbances. The textile industry is an economic branch that is sensitive to crisis disturbances and was particularly affected by the COVID-19 pandemic. The paper is structured so that it consists of three parts. In the first part of the paper, it studies the impact of the crisis on the operations of textile companies, with a special focus on the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ic, as well as on the necessity of applying the concepts of circularity and sustainability. In the second part of the paper, the impact of the pandemic on the EU textile industry is analyzed, both from the point of view of the characteristics of that impact, and from the point of view of the measures and future strategic directions of the development of this sector. In the final part of the paper, the study focuses on the business characteristics of the domestic textile sector, while analyzing its indicators in crisis conditions and in the period from the onset of the pandemic until today. It is concluded that the application of the concept of a circular and sustainable economy represents the only long-term solution for the exit of this sector from the crisis, as well as a condition for its further development

    Bipolar disorders’ (BD) onset before age 18 is a potential marker for a more severe illness course. Adolescence is also a period of significant normative maturation of inhibitory control and reward-relevant decision-making processes, such as decreased delay discounting (i.e., decreased preference for smaller, immediate versus larger, delayed rewards). Adults with BD exhibit elevated delay discounting rates. Very little is known about developmental changes in delay discounting in adolescents with BD, or about associations between inhibitory control and delay discounting in BD. The present study addresses these questions

    Trichinellosis is one of the most important foodborne diseases in the Eastern European countries. The main objective of this study was to investigate the epidemiological patterns of trichinellosis outbreaks that occurred between 2005 and 2016 in Vojvodina, a northern province of the Republic of Serbia. The average incidence was 3.5 per 100,000 inhabitants. A total of 828 people acquired the infection. The disease occurred in all age groups, slightly more often in males, and quite frequently in a severe form considering the high share of hospitalised patients and the fatal outcome rate (41.6 ± 31.1% and 0.4%, respectively). Trichinella spiralis was confirmed as the causative agent in eight outbreaks. The outbreaks usually occurred among family members due to the consumption of pork or traditional pork products from not tested backyard pigs. Veterinary control measures and the education of consumers and farmers should be implemented to control this zoonotic disease
